Daggers 1 Northwich Victoria 0
Conference - 28/04/01

The Daggers return to their usual 4-4-2 formation to mark the return of Matthews, albeit with a head bandage. Broom played at left back with Jones on the left wing.

The home side played some good stuff early in the first half and could have scored when Shipp was put through by Terry only to be given a very suspect offside.

Tim Cole also had a chance when the ball was cleared to him on the edge of the box but his volley was just wide of the post. The Daggers started to force several corners and looked dangerous in the air, especially as the away keeper was reluctant to go and claim the ball.

Danny Shipp had the best chance of the half though when the ball was crossed low after a good break but Shipp only managed to put his first time shot into the keeper who had come out to narrow the angle.

Junior McDougald also had a chance when a misguided Goodwin shot was latched onto by McDougald who put his left foot shot over the bar.

However, Northwich nearly punished the Daggers for the lack of chance taking when Blundell went through but Roberts made a good save to tip it round the post.

The second half degenerated into a poor spell though, and both teams seemed unable to pass the ball very well. The early part of the half saw little action but towards the end, the Daggers came to life again.

Junior McDougald had a good shout for a penalty when he ran into the box only to be pulled back by a defender, and as Junior tried his best to stay on his feet, the ball ran out and no foul was given.

Tim Cole also had a chance with a header from a corner at the near post, but he put the ball over after rising six yards out to head goalwards.

The introduction of Cobb seemed to spur the Daggers on and soon after coming on he netted the decisive goal. Lee Goodwin dribbled past two defenders on the edge of the box and passed to Cobb asbout 10 yards out who passed the ball into the net.

The Daggers had another penalty turned down when a cross from the right was virtually caught by the defender but the referee ruled that he had chested the ball, although 1000 people seemed to disagree.

Paul Cobb had another chance when he raced onto a through ball but he had to stretch to reach it and although he lifted it over the keeper, he also lifted it over the bar.

Cobb had another half-chance late on when McDougald ran through and passed to Cobb, and although the keeper got their first, he fumbled the ball but Cobb couldn't quite claim it.

Right at the end, Northwich should have a had a player dismissed. As Shipp retreated following a free kick decision, the Northwich player was clearly unhappy at the speed of his retreat and forcefully shoved him to the ground, but not even a booking was issued.



D & R: Tony Roberts, Lee Goodwin, Tim Cole, Lee Matthews, Jason Broom (Paul Cobb), Mark Janney (Danny Hayzelden), Paul Terry, Steve Heffer, Matt Jones, Danny Shipp, Junior McDougald (Mark Keen). Subs not used: Steve Forbes, Mark Rooney.

Man of the Match: Lee Goodwin was solid at the back and was important in attacking situations.
